Q: How often should I check my tire pressure?

A: It is recommended to check your tire pressure at least once a month, and before long trips. You should also check your tire pressure when the tires are cold, as driving can heat up the tires and affect the pressure reading. (See Also: Does Discount Tire Buy Used Rims? Insider’s Guide)

Q: What is the recommended tire pressure for my vehicle?

A: The recommended tire pressure for your vehicle can be found in your owner’s manual or on the tire information placard, which is usually located on the driver’s side doorjamb or inside the fuel filler door.
